Comprehensive Data and Demographics About 78729

The U.S. ZIP Code 78729 is associated with Austin, TX in Williamson County. It is estimated that about 51.9% of residents in this Texas region hold a bachelor's degree or higher, while the per capita income is approximately $42,559. An estimated 4% of the population in this ZIP lives below the poverty line, while the median househould income is $80,742. The current population estimate for this region is 28,644.

Income in ZIP Code 78729

The median household income in ZIP Code 78729 is $80,742, while the region's mean household income is $96,578. Breaking income down further, per capita income in the region is $42,559. The per capita income in ZIP Code 78729 of $42,559 is approximately 36.07% more than the per capita income in Texas overall of $31,277. An estimated 3.5% of the population is living below the poverty line in this region. This rate is approximately 63.16% lower than the overall poverty rate in the U.S. of 9.5%. Regarding household income, approximately 22.7% of the population in 78729 earn $100,000 to $149,999 per year, while an estimated 20.2% earn $50,000 to $74,999 per year, and 0.7% of 78729 residents earn $10,000 to $14,999 per year.

Age Breakdown in ZIP Code 78729

Residents of ZIP Code 78729 are younger than average. The median age of 34.7 years in ZIP Code 78729 is approximately 8.92% lower than the overall median age in the U.S. of 38.1 years. About 81.9% of residents are aged 18 years and older, and 12.6% of residents are 62 years and over. Approximately 24.8% of the population in 78729 falls in the age group 25 to 34 years, while an estimated 15.3% are aged 35 to 44 years. On the low end of the scale, 1.0% of 78729 residents are aged 85 years and over.

Education levels in ZIP Code 78729

In ZIP Code 78729, 95.7% of the population graduated high school, while 51.9% have a bachelor's degree or higher. In this region, 0.9% achieved an education level less than 9th grade, while 18.3% hold a graduate or professional degree. Approximately 15.7% in this Williamson County region reached the highest level of high school graduate (including equivalency).

Real Estate & Housing in ZIP Code 78729

The median home value in ZIP Code 78729 in March 2024 comes in at $484,054. The March 2024 value is approximately -2% lower than the $493,043 median value in October 2023, and -3% lower than the $497,082 median value in April 2023. Regarding the age of homes in ZIP Code 78729, an estimated 31.6% of homes were built between 1980 and 1989. Additionally, 27.1% of homes in the region were built between 1990 and 1999, while an estimated 0.0% of homes were built between 1940 and 1949 in this Williamson County region.

Jobs Breakdown in ZIP Code 78729

In 78729, 77.9% of the population is in the labor force. Recent estimates place 7.4% as working from home, while the total labor force in the region has a mean travel to time to work of 26.1 minutes. Approximately 20.0% of the employed population 16 years and over in 78729 work in professional, scientific, management, and administrative, while an estimated 17.3% work in educational services, and health care and social assistance. On the lower end of the scale, just 0.6% of 78729 workers 16 years and over work in agriculture, forestry, fishing and hunting, and mining.
